The bait you choose will depend on what environment you are fishing in … WebThe northern pike can be easily identified by its long slender body with light spots on a darker greenish background. The upper part of the fish is dark green, becoming lighter, almost milk-white, along the belly. A prominent feature of the pike if its very large mouth with many teeth, and the dorsal fin located far to the back of the body. Pike also feed heavily on Crappies and Suckers and these species could be found near … WebAdult northern pike feed almost exclusively on fish, with just about any fish (including young pike) being potential prey. They are not selective in their feeding habits, supplementing their fish diet with aquatic insects, leeches, crayfish, …
